码迷,mamicode.com
首页 > 其他好文 > 详细

BeanUtils简化数据封装

时间:2019-01-25 20:00:20      阅读:164      评论:0      收藏:0      [点我收藏+]

标签:属性   标准   集合   block   Map集合   javabean   object   键值对   ring   

BeanUtils主要用来封装JavaBean的。

1.什么是JavaBean

JavaBean指的是标准的类。

要求:

1. 类必须被public修饰
2. 必须提供空参的构造器
3. 成员变量必须使用private修饰
4. 提供公共setter和getter方法

 

2.首先要知道成员变量和属性的区别

成员变量就不用说了。

属性其实和成员变量是不一样的。

一个类如果有一个成员变量String name,有一个getter方法。

这个方法叫getName()。

但是方法名可以该的,例如改为getApple()。

那么apple就是属性。

 

3.几个常用的方法

1. setProperty()
2. getProperty()
3. populate(Object obj , Map map):将map集合的键值对信息,封装到对应的JavaBean对象中

BeanUtils简化数据封装

标签:属性   标准   集合   block   Map集合   javabean   object   键值对   ring   

原文地址:https://www.cnblogs.com/chichung/p/10321294.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!